Transaction 893c60b184976101a49b0c7b0d40c5ed994c92bed5f8390694e434bdf856e9b1

1 Input
2 Outputs
  • 893c60b184976101a49b0c7b0d40c5ed994c92bed5f8390694e434bdf856e9b1:0
  • value  1611090
    address  161WUMwyXu7rgrs2rgaFwfCjqRyPjikh1P
  • 893c60b184976101a49b0c7b0d40c5ed994c92bed5f8390694e434bdf856e9b1:1
  • value  7339371
    address  37CXmYVRJcD7APeY58C1ZgVa1QB5NM9GSS